Management Meeting Minutes — Training Budget FY Next

Attendees: ops, HR, finance reps. Quick session. We agreed to hold the overall training budget flat but shift 20% from external courses to the in-house Larkspur academy. Certification costs for the Hollis team stay ring-fenced. Finance to model the reallocation by month-end; no new approvals needed. One item stayed off the main record, and it's captured in the confidential note below.

confidential, kahog-bawif: The northern region missed its Pramir quota by 20.0 percent last quarter. Casaxek Freight plans to lower the Fraion list price by 41.5 percent in December. The finance team signed off on a budget of $236.4 million for Project Druius. The renewal with Fenysix Partners closes at $91.3 million a year, 2.1 percent below the last contract.

## N+1 Fix: Orderline Resolver

The Glimmerfold GraphQL layer batched `orderLines` via a dataloader in release 4.2, eliminating the per-order query storm. Verify batching is enabled in staging before cutting the release. Rollback flag: `GF_BATCH_ORDERLINES`. Questions about the fix or the flag go to the address below.

billing contact of yaduf-yawig = holath.pramir@nelvrocorp.corp

Ticket: The tax-rate lookup cache in Ledgerpine now invalidates by jurisdiction rather than a global flush, cutting cold-start latency during the Marlow region cutover. TTLs are configurable per region; defaults match the old behavior. We added a shadow-read comparison that logged zero mismatches over seven days. Canary plan and rollback steps are attached to this ticket. Release sign-off is required from the person named below.

named custodian: Aldath Raleth Holox

## FD Leak Hunt — Bricklantern Gateway

Quick summary for the release call: we traced the descriptor creep to the upload proxy holding temp files past response flush. Fix ships in the next patch train, gated behind a kill switch just in case. The watchdog runs with these knobs.

tuning table, kawep-tawif:
CAPS = {
    "olidor": 80,
    "belion": 7,
    "quenys": 225,
    "druox": 839,
    "fraath": 482,
}